首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

处理拖动事件

是指在前端开发中,对用户拖动操作进行相应的处理。当用户在页面上拖动某个元素时,我们可以通过监听相应的事件来捕获拖动的过程,并进行相应的处理操作。

拖动事件通常包括以下几个关键事件:

  1. dragstart:当用户开始拖动元素时触发的事件。可以通过该事件获取拖动的数据,并设置拖动效果。
  2. drag:当用户正在拖动元素时触发的事件。可以通过该事件实时获取拖动的位置信息,进行相应的处理。
  3. dragenter:当拖动元素进入目标元素的范围时触发的事件。可以通过该事件改变目标元素的样式或显示一些提示信息。
  4. dragover:当拖动元素在目标元素上方移动时触发的事件。可以通过该事件阻止默认的拖放行为,以及设置允许拖放的效果。
  5. dragleave:当拖动元素离开目标元素的范围时触发的事件。可以通过该事件恢复目标元素的样式或隐藏提示信息。
  6. drop:当拖动元素在目标元素上方释放时触发的事件。可以通过该事件获取拖放的数据,并进行相应的处理。

处理拖动事件的应用场景非常广泛,例如:

  1. 图片上传:用户可以将本地的图片文件拖动到指定区域进行上传。
  2. 拖拽排序:用户可以通过拖动元素的方式对列表或图标进行排序。
  3. 拖拽交互:用户可以通过拖动元素与其他元素进行交互,例如拖动某个元素放置到购物车或收藏夹中。

在腾讯云的产品中,可以使用腾讯云的云函数 SCF(Serverless Cloud Function)来处理拖动事件。云函数是一种无需管理服务器即可运行代码的计算服务,可以通过编写函数代码来处理拖动事件的逻辑。具体可以参考腾讯云云函数 SCF 的官方文档:腾讯云云函数 SCF

同时,腾讯云还提供了丰富的前端开发工具和服务,例如腾讯云的云开发(Tencent CloudBase),可以帮助开发者快速构建前后端分离的应用。具体可以参考腾讯云云开发的官方文档:腾讯云云开发

总结:处理拖动事件是前端开发中常见的需求,通过监听拖动事件,可以实现各种交互效果和功能。腾讯云提供了云函数 SCF 和云开发等产品和服务,可以帮助开发者处理拖动事件的逻辑,并快速构建前端应用。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

9分14秒

React基础 事件与表单数据 1 事件处理 学习猿地

18分16秒

11_尚硅谷_Vue_事件处理

16分1秒

014_尚硅谷Vue技术_事件处理

1分59秒

React 中常用的事件处理方式

6分10秒

6.音乐的拖动.avi

24分28秒

56.顶部新闻轮播图事件处理.avi

30分43秒

25.尚硅谷_jQuery_事件处理.avi

5分12秒

7.实现视频的拖动.avi

13分49秒

169_第十二章_处理匹配事件

11分32秒

16_View的生命周期_事件处理.avi

6分15秒

Flink 实践教程-进阶(6):CEP 复杂事件处理

8分37秒

032_尚硅谷react教程_react中的事件处理

领券